如何在spring boot中更换最新的Jetty 9?

如何在spring boot中更换最新的Jetty 9?,jetty,spring-boot,Jetty,Spring Boot,在SpringBoot中,当我添加以下依赖项时,使用的是Jetty8 <dependency>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-starter-jetty</artifactId> </dependency> org.springframework.boot 弹簧靴起动器码头 但是,如果我想在spri

在SpringBoot中,当我添加以下依赖项时,使用的是Jetty8

<dependency>
    <groupId>org.springframework.boot</groupId>
    <artifactId>spring-boot-starter-jetty</artifactId>
</dependency>

org.springframework.boot
弹簧靴起动器码头
但是,如果我想在spring boot中使用Jetty 9。我怎么能这么做


谢谢

我不久前试过一次,决定坚持使用jetty 8,因为我们不想显式地依赖java 7。当时它很管用,但几乎不费吹灰之力。根据jetty jar包是否在8和9之间更改,您可能只需要设置

<properties>
    <jetty.version>...</jetty.version>
    <java.version>1.7</java.version>
</properties>

...
1.7

如果这不起作用,那么您需要在项目中以您需要的任何形式显式地包含jetty依赖项。这是一个标准的项目配置问题(与Spring或Spring Boot无关)。

我不久前试过一次,决定坚持使用jetty 8,因为我们不想明确依赖java 7。当时它很管用,但几乎不费吹灰之力。根据jetty jar包是否在8和9之间更改,您可能只需要设置

<properties>
    <jetty.version>...</jetty.version>
    <java.version>1.7</java.version>
</properties>

...
1.7

如果这不起作用,那么您需要在项目中以您需要的任何形式显式地包含jetty依赖项。这是一个标准的项目配置问题(与Spring或Spring Boot无关)。

非常感谢您的解释!因为使用SpringBoot的真正原因是让所有的东西都在没有太多配置的情况下工作……所以我将继续尝试使用默认Jetty版本的SpringBoot。再次感谢!谢谢你的解释!因为使用SpringBoot的真正原因是让所有的东西都在没有太多配置的情况下工作……所以我将继续尝试使用默认Jetty版本的SpringBoot。再次感谢!